is a non-profit organization whose mission is to both promote and preserve the beautiful Friesian horse through education and strict registration standards, as originated in the Netherlands for this Dutch breed. Established in 1993 as a European North American affiliate, the FHS now serves as an American Friesian registry with its primary goal being the breeding of pure offspring of this unique, centuries-old breed of horse.
The Friesian horse, though well known for its beauty, shining black coat, luxuriant mane, tail and feathering, and powerful, high-stepping gait, is also beloved for its easy-going temperment and companionable nature. Whether competing in upper level dressage tests, performing on the carriage driving circuit or just going for a trail ride, the Friesian quickly becomes a member of the family.
The FHS offers the following services:
-Comprehensive Registry for Friesians, Crossbred Friesians & Arabo Friesians
-Breeding Book Regulations based on FPS (European motherstudbook) standards
-All B and D Book registers are recognized
-Have UELN recognition for the Friesian in the USA and Canada
